대부분의 웹 브라우저와 마찬가지로 사용자는 데스크톱 버전의 Chrome에서 자바스크립트를 비활성화할 수 있습니다. Android용 Chrome은 모든 사이트에서 자바스크립트를 완전히 비활성화하는 옵션도 제공합니다. 자바 스크립트가 차단되는 것을 방지하기 위해 예외로 추가하여 사이트를 화이트리스트에 추가할 수 있습니다. 그러나 모든 웹사이트에서 자바스크립트를 끄고 싶을 가능성은 거의 없습니다. 차라리 자바 스크립트를 기본적으로 활성화된 상태로 유지하고 특정 사이트에 대해서만 비활성화하는 것을 선호합니다. 고맙게도 Chrome 75 베타에는 특정 사이트의 자바스크립트를 직접 차단하는 기능이 추가되었습니다.
왼쪽: 크롬 74 | 오른쪽: 크롬 75 베타
자바스크립트를 차단하면 수많은 광고와 스팸 리디렉션이 있는 특정 사이트에 평화롭게 액세스할 수 있습니다. 성가신 광고 외에도 사이트 콘텐츠에 액세스하기 위해 구독하도록 강요하는 성가신 팝업 및 페이월을 제거할 수 있습니다. 또한 원치 않는 스크립트가 로드되지 않도록 차단하면 웹 페이지의 로드 시간이 상대적으로 늘어날 수 있습니다. 하지만 자바스크립트를 비활성화하면 특정 요소가 손상될 수 있으며 일부 웹사이트를 사용할 수 없게 될 수도 있습니다. 이러한 경우 원할 때마다 사이트에 대해 자바스크립트를 허용할 수 있습니다.
Android의 Chrome에서 단일 사이트에 대해 자바스크립트를 비활성화하는 방법
Chrome 75 베타에서는 단일 사이트에 대해 자바스크립트를 비활성화하는 옵션이 기본적으로 활성화되어 있지 않습니다. 이 실험적 기능을 사용하려면 특정 플래그를 활성화해야 합니다. 아래 단계를 따르기만 하면 됩니다.
- Chrome 베타를 다운로드하거나 이미 설치된 경우 최신 버전으로 업데이트합니다.
- Chrome을 열고 입력 chrome://flags 주소 표시줄에서 그런 다음 "NoScript 미리보기"를 검색합니다.
- 설정 "#enable-noscript-previews" 플래그를 사용으로 설정합니다.
- 앱을 다시 시작하려면 "지금 다시 시작"을 탭하세요.
- 최근 앱에서 Chrome 베타를 닫습니다. (중요한)
- 앱을 다시 열고 설정으로 이동합니다.
- 고급에서 사이트 설정을 탭합니다.
- 자바스크립트 옵션을 선택합니다.
- "사이트 예외 추가"를 탭하고 차단하려는 사이트 URL을 입력합니다.
그게 다야! 차단된 모든 URL에 대해 Javascript가 즉시 꺼집니다.
사이트에 대한 자바 스크립트 차단을 해제하는 쉬운 방법
특정 사이트에 대해 자바스크립트를 다시 활성화하려면 설정을 자세히 살펴보지 않고도 쉽게 할 수 있습니다.
그렇게 하려면, 주소 표시줄의 자물쇠 아이콘을 탭하면 javascript 옆에 차단됨이 표시됩니다. "사이트 설정" > JavaScript를 누르고 허용을 선택하십시오. 그러면 사이트의 자바스크립트가 다시 활성화됩니다.
참고: NoScript 미리보기 플래그는 Chrome 74 Stable에도 존재하지만 현재로서는 해당 기능을 활성화하지 않습니다.
태그: AndroidBeta광고 차단Google 크롬